Some tips for speaking in front of a group Giving Presentations Some tips for speaking in front of a group

How should you stand? Stand up straight Shoulders back Body relaxed Head up Don’t slouch Don’t lean too much

What should you do with your hands? Use them to emphasize words Keep them steady (don’t shake) Use them for pointing, gesturing Don’t keep them too still

How can you emphasize something? Repeat it Use your hands Use your voice Say it loudly, slowly Don’t just underline on the PPT

What should you do when you feel nervous? Breathe deeply Fix your posture Look at a friend in the audience Don’t speak too quickly Don’t look down

How should you keep eye contact with the group? Look at individuals Look at the back of the room Don’t just look down Don’t just look at your PPT

How fast should you speak? Speak slower than you think you should Say key words clearly Don’t lose all emotion in your voice Don’t speak too quickly

How should you show enthusiasm? With your voice With your body With eye contact Don’t keep your voice flat Don’t keep your body stiff
